i was wondering is it hard to do your own fender flare my car is a sedan thats the only problem. if any of you guys know how please help me out. i know you have to buy the flared fenders but i don't know how do you go on about installing them

The way I know how to do them is theres an adhesive that you can use to bond body panels together I know its made by 3M but I don't remember whats its called. Anyway basically you glue them on with that stuff then fill the edges in with bondo and smooth it out, its not easy though. Or you can screw them from inside the fenders but I don't know how well that would work you'd have to be really careful not to screw them all the way through your fender flares. Or you drill holes through the fender flares into the fenders and counter sink the screws pretty deep and bondo over the screw heads thats probably the best way I can think of, good luck:flipa:
